Information - Sheruna
Sheruna is a small village, approximately 50 kilometers short of Bikaner, on NH11 that links Jaipur and Bikaner. This is the hub of action on day 2 when the rally is restarted from here on the morning of February 15, 2010.

Information - Jaisalmer
Jaisalmer the dream city in middle of a scorching Thar desert. The halt for trade caravans in the past now plays host to Desert Storm rally.
